In 2021, 273 million books were sold in Germany, spread over more than one million titles. That announced the market research company Media Control, which also the ten best-selling Title reported has.

The best-selling novel, with around 700,000 copies, was the novel, which was published in German translation in 2019 “The song of the crayfish” by the American author and zoologist Delia Owens. In the year of publication this book was a surprise success for the publishing division Hanserblau of the Hanser Verlag. The paperback edition published by Random House Verlag Heyne in January also sold extremely well.

The is found twice on the list Success strategist Sebastian Fitzek: in fourth place his multimedia thriller “Playlist”. And in seventh place the book “The First Last Day” with the subtitle “No Thriller” – more of a love story.

In second place on the annual bestseller list is July Zehs Brandenburg novel “About people”, on the third Hape Kerkeling’s cat book “Paws from the table”. In penultimate place in the top ten is with Rita Falks “Rehragout-Rendezvous” is the only title from an independent publisher. The book was published by dtv. The last Asterix band just made it onto the list “Asterix and the Griffin”.

Also there: David Safier’s “Miss Merkel: Murder in the Uckermark”, who has ideas about what the Chancellor will do as a “pensioner”. “The Missing Sister”, the last novel by the Northern Irish author Lucinda Riley, who died in June 2021. And the crime thriller “Mindful Murder” by the television comedy writer Karsten Dusse – the first part of a series that began in 2019, which has since been continued by “The child in me wants to mindfully morden” (2020) and “Mindful murder on the edge of the world” (2021).
